Hudson Valley Brewery Hyperlight

Hyperlight

 

Hudson Valley Brewery in Beacon, New York, United States 🇺🇸

  IPA - New England / Hazy Rotating
Score
7.34
ABV: 7.0% IBU: - Ticks: 8
DDH IPA w/ raw wheat & malted oat, hopped w/ Citra & Mosaic powder.

Can to tulip.
Appearance: nice looking pale orange cardboard haziness with a two and a half fingers of white foamy head which trailed off at a nice pace then left some light stringy lace
Aroma: mixed citrusy to orangey and slightly grapefruity to piney hops up front with a keen biscuity maltiness underneath
Flavor: blends the prior noted aromas to a fine hoppy bittersweet to a semi-juicy twangy to spicy hoppy sweetness; finishes with a little bit of that twang and spicy hop notes
Texture: medium bodied, leaning towards being semi-sessionable; light smoothness to this but also that "twang" noted in the flavor seems to have mellowed out and doesn't affect the feel as much (IOW, great use of the malted oat - insert high five emoji here), nice low carb
Overall: interesting NEDIPA, uhmmm, well, I really liked the aroma and the texture but I have to ask the question - was that "twang" intentional in the flavor? I'm not entirely sure and I know how this brewer loves to sour IPA's, so I'm left scratching my beard on this one a bit.

Undated can drunk 8/27/22. Heavily hazy, copper-maize-golden. Thin, white head. Somewhat mosaic-heavy nose of floral/vegetal notes though not actually scalliony. Citra helps mitigate as best it can adding some orange and grapefruit, but it still feels a bit punchy. Malts are sweetish showing strong honey and cake. Fruity yeast with maybe a touch of bubble gum. Spicy dry hop lingering. Spicy, twangy, vegetal mosaic with pine and such mixes with bitter citrus rind and light lemon. Soft, wheaty texture with fruity yeast, a pinch of bubble gum and lots of spicy, strongly bitter dry hop on the end. On the sweeter side though I wouldn't say too much so. Just can't get past the nasty mosaic character, though.
